Synopsis
The play takes place in Priscilla's bedroom, in a forest, and in the big blue sky outside.
A friend named Peter comes to visit Priscilla.
There is a wolf who lives in a fabulous land next door.
It is a play about Priscilla who sets out in her mind to slay this beast that lurks outside her window.
"THE SECOND DEATH OF PRISCILLA, a look inside the mind of a woman who's losing it, is a play of shifting reality and poetic beauty ...
Russell Davis's play, [is] a childhood story twisted into a metaphorical fairy tale for grownups ...
Priscilla is a woman afraid to leave her room.
Her mind is besieged by an obsessive internal voice, depicted as a wolf disguised as a man ...
He lurks outside Priscilla's window.
He stalks, beguiles and snarls in his effort to keep Priscilla under his control ... I found myself lost in Priscilla's delusion and moved by her transformation ..." -Judith Egerton, The Courier-Journal (Louisville)
